EMERGENCY PROCEDURES CHECK LIST (continued)
3.5j Carburetor Icing
CARB HEAT ......................................................................................... ON
MDCTURE .................................................................. Adjust for Maximum
Under certain moist atmospheric conditions at temperatures of -5
°
20
C, it is possible for ice to form in the induction system. This is due to the
high air velocity through the carburetor venturi and the absorption of heat
from this air by vaporization of the fuel. To avoid this, carburetor preheat
is provided to replace the heat lost by vaporization. Carburetor heat should
be full on when carburetor ice is encountered .
